Position Summary

The SBA Business Lending Specialist develops new loan volume via the SBA and USDA B&I Loan Programs. This position requires continuous marketing efforts to establish contacts and leads to generating a strong referral network. This role establishes effective and efficient work processes with external/internal partners to identify new SBA prospects, convert prospects to applications, and manage loans through the credit and closing processes.

Key Responsibilities

  • Reads and understands the SBA Standard Operating Procedures (SOP).
  • Develops a successful business plan.
  • Works independently without daily supervision.
  • Develops effective and efficient processes to manage loan pipeline and submit applications in a timely manner.
  • Develops marketing strategies using all available tools and resources to identify markets to penetrate new business. Builds a contact base of at least 1,000 current and potential referral sources.
  • Able to win business based upon building value, loan structure and relationship development.
  • Reviews the entire loan process from application to closing, sets and manages expectations.
  • Develops and nurtures effective working relationships with internal partners.
  • Provides a complete and well-thought-out package to credit.
  • Ability to source over $2,500,000 per month in new loan application volume.
  • Implements excellent time management.
  • Keeps borrowers/ business partners and referral sources well informed and sets/maintains the proper expectations.
  • Works in conjunction with conventional bankers for referrals and supports their customers’ needs.
  • Reads, understands and interprets credit guidelines.
  • Determines loan eligibility per current SBA SOP.
  • Structures financing packages to meet the needs of the borrower/business partners, meets all Credit Guidelines, and ability to be closed.
  • Reads and interprets business and personal tax returns, works on initial spreads for use of proceeds, cash flow, and collateral coverage.
  • Interprets the business financial statements.
  • Reads business plans and financial projections, judges for completeness and efficacy.
  • Reads and interprets personal financial statements, credit reports & D&B reports.
  • Interprets financial data required for loan applications.
  • Ability to identify closing issues that may negatively impact a loan request.
  • Provides borrower/business partners with correct preliminary closing checklist based on type of loan and transaction.
  • Assists in closing and in the collection of needed documentation.

        What We Do

        Founded in 1999, TowneBank is a company built on relationships, offering a full range of banking and other financial services, with a mission of serving others and enriching lives. Dedicated to a culture of caring, Towne values all employees and members by embracing their diverse talents, perspectives, and experiences. Today, the bank operates over 40 banking offices throughout Hampton Roads and Central Virginia, as well as Northeastern and Central North Carolina – serving as a local leader in promoting the social, cultural, and economic growth in each community. Towne offers a competitive array of business and personal banking solutions, delivered with only the highest ethical standards. Experienced local bankers providing a higher level of expertise and personal attention with local decision-making are key to the TowneBank strategy. Towne has grown its capabilities beyond banking to provide expertise through its controlled divisions and subsidiaries that include Towne Investment Group, Towne Wealth Management, Towne Insurance Agency, Towne Benefits, TowneBank Mortgage, TowneBank Commercial Mortgage, Berkshire Hathaway HomeServices Towne Realty, Towne 1031 Exchange, LLC, and Towne Vacations.
